1. 9c83943 [sw/sca/aes_serial] Make sure to actually receive characters over UART by Pirmin Vogel · 4 years, 5 months ago
  2. a49d704 [sw] Deny Most GNU Extensions by Sam Elliott · 4 years, 5 months ago
  3. 6fa87b1 [sw] Enable More Warnings by Sam Elliott · 4 years, 6 months ago
  4. 499ad61 [sw] Ensure all switches have defaults by Sam Elliott · 4 years, 6 months ago
  5. 3eed4a7 [sw] Add Warnings for Implict Fallthrough by Sam Elliott · 4 years, 6 months ago
  6. f928f2d [sw] Add Meson Code to Handle Extra Warning Args by Sam Elliott · 4 years, 5 months ago
  7. 90b6c2b [fpga] Route UART Tx to second pin on ChipWhisperer board for debugging by Pirmin Vogel · 4 years, 5 months ago
  8. 67e30fa [ci] Move Vendor Directory Check into Slow Lint Job by Sam Elliott · 4 years, 5 months ago
  9. 3e9fdd2 [otbn] fix typos in otbn asm for Barrett reduction by Felix Miller · 4 years, 5 months ago
  10. 8fa91db [kmac] Re-generate Registers by Eunchan Kim · 4 years, 5 months ago
  11. b627f16 [kmac] Revise CFG to be read-only in HW by Eunchan Kim · 4 years, 5 months ago
  12. 2d81b60 [dv/uvmgen] update has_alerts by Cindy Chen · 4 years, 5 months ago
  13. 4fcb7c8 [flash_ctrl] Minor clean-up of the req/ack interface by Timothy Chen · 4 years, 6 months ago
  14. c30d3df [keymgr/dv] Update sanity test by Weicai Yang · 4 years, 6 months ago
  15. 1073d20 [uart/doc] Update tx watermark description by Weicai Yang · 4 years, 6 months ago
  16. b401f16 [pwrmgr] Officially move pwrmgr to D1 by Timothy Chen · 4 years, 6 months ago
  17. c16764a Use GitHub upstream git for Verilator by Philipp Wagner · 4 years, 5 months ago
  18. 46d048e [otbn] Tighten up li handling for large positive constants by Rupert Swarbrick · 4 years, 5 months ago
  19. 9fc2692 [otbn] Add checks for li expansion to ISS testsuite by Rupert Swarbrick · 4 years, 5 months ago
  20. c35c520 [otbn] Fix off-by-one error in otbn-as li handling by Rupert Swarbrick · 4 years, 5 months ago
  21. 54a0bba [test] Disable spiflash test in Verilator simulation by Philipp Wagner · 4 years, 5 months ago
  22. 11d2dcb [ci] Enable Nexys Video tests in CI by Philipp Wagner · 4 years, 6 months ago
  23. 9cc6766 [test] Add system tests running on a Nexys Video board by Philipp Wagner · 4 years, 6 months ago
  24. ff9b7f8 [opentitan-pgm-fpga] Add ability to choose HW server by Philipp Wagner · 4 years, 6 months ago
  25. 33fadd0 [CI] Show system test results in Azure Pipelines UI by Philipp Wagner · 4 years, 6 months ago
  26. 03aaf32 [test] Refactor system tests to use pytest as runner by Philipp Wagner · 4 years, 6 months ago
  27. bb0b276 [util] Export all build constants by Philipp Wagner · 4 years, 6 months ago
  28. ebae275 [ci] Only download build-bin artifacts by Philipp Wagner · 4 years, 5 months ago
  29. a3df7fa [ci] Remove package installation from artifact download job by Philipp Wagner · 4 years, 6 months ago
  30. bf62299 [uartdpi] Add missing stdbool include by Philipp Wagner · 4 years, 6 months ago
  31. 8f41821 [uartdpi] Use line buffering for UART log by Philipp Wagner · 4 years, 6 months ago
  32. 825eb5f [otbn] Allow hex constants for big number operands by Rupert Swarbrick · 4 years, 5 months ago
  33. 4429c36 [aes] Add parameter to allow forcing all-zero masks during SCA analysis by Pirmin Vogel · 4 years, 6 months ago
  34. 0799dba [aes] Add initial version of PRNG for cipher core masking by Pirmin Vogel · 4 years, 6 months ago
  35. 20dcb16 [fpga] Fix hierarchical signal reference in CW305 top by Pirmin Vogel · 4 years, 6 months ago
  36. 5b16d7c [otbn] Adjust BN.LID/BN.SID/BN.MOVR encoding by Greg Chadwick · 4 years, 6 months ago
  37. 098128c Revert "Revert "[usbdev] Fixes for I/O modes and expand their tests"" by Pirmin Vogel · 4 years, 6 months ago
  38. 0561610 [otbn] fix increment for BN.SID and BN.LID by Felix Miller · 4 years, 6 months ago
  39. a21bc2e [doc/security] Attestation by Miguel Osorio · 4 years, 7 months ago
  40. 51a2342 [rstmgr] Officially transition to D1 by Timothy Chen · 4 years, 6 months ago
  41. 998e7f7 [kmac] Implement STATUS register by Eunchan Kim · 4 years, 6 months ago
  42. cfbf0d9 [kmac] Extract bytepad() from sha3pad by Eunchan Kim · 4 years, 6 months ago
  43. f870478 [kmac] Revise KEY_LEN description by Eunchan Kim · 4 years, 6 months ago
  44. eea1a6c [otp_ctrl/doc] Incremental documentation updates by Michael Schaffner · 4 years, 6 months ago
  45. d72f6e5 [otp/dv] Add a wake-up test for OTP by Cindy Chen · 4 years, 6 months ago
  46. cbf6cf3 [dv/common] Add run opt plusarg to enable file path in the log by Weicai Yang · 4 years, 6 months ago
  47. 60355c1 [dif] Clean up dif_i2c tests by Miguel Young de la Sota · 4 years, 6 months ago
  48. 5b6c5b3 [dif] Remove deprecated MMIO functions from dif_i2c by Miguel Young de la Sota · 4 years, 6 months ago
  49. b33519d [dif] Reorder dif_i2c declarations for consistency by Miguel Young de la Sota · 4 years, 6 months ago
  50. 2e8bd9a [dif] Refactor dif_i2c to the new-style names. by Miguel Young de la Sota · 4 years, 6 months ago
  51. 9167713 [dif] Delete common.h by Miguel Young de la Sota · 4 years, 6 months ago
  52. dc04148 [lib] Move ARRAYSIZE into memory.h by Miguel Young de la Sota · 4 years, 6 months ago
  53. 6d24a9f [sw] Delete uart.h by Miguel Young de la Sota · 4 years, 6 months ago
  54. 4e14265 [sw] Remove remaining references to uart.h by Miguel Young de la Sota · 4 years, 6 months ago
  55. a2c37fb [sw] Remove all references to uart_init() by Miguel Young de la Sota · 4 years, 6 months ago
  56. 49d9756 [lib] Add base_uart_stdout() to print.h by Miguel Young de la Sota · 4 years, 6 months ago
  57. b5bc0f7 [otbn] Use error signal in otbn_top_sim by Rupert Swarbrick · 4 years, 6 months ago
  58. 6e518c5 [otbn] Add proper error tracking to otbn_core_model by Rupert Swarbrick · 4 years, 6 months ago
  59. b35a77d [otbn] Fix CSRRW in ISS when destination is x0 by Rupert Swarbrick · 4 years, 6 months ago
  60. 0be1cd1 [otbn] Add register checking to otbn_core_model by Rupert Swarbrick · 4 years, 6 months ago
  61. 2afda30 [otbn] Pass "design scope" instead of a "standalone" flag to model by Rupert Swarbrick · 4 years, 6 months ago
  62. 7bd2a37 [otbn] Run OTBN ISS testing in CI by Rupert Swarbrick · 4 years, 6 months ago
  63. 3d6ef53 [otbn] Fix types in simple_test.py by Rupert Swarbrick · 4 years, 6 months ago
  64. 24baa88 [spiflash] Insert additional delays for robustness, increase SPI clock by Pirmin Vogel · 4 years, 6 months ago
  65. 04f115f [fpga] Constrain JTAG and SPI clocks by Pirmin Vogel · 4 years, 6 months ago
  66. ed57feb [spi_device] Add clock buffers to `clk_spi_in/out` by Pirmin Vogel · 4 years, 6 months ago
  67. f851850 [prim] Add clock buffer primitive for Xilinx FPGAs by Pirmin Vogel · 4 years, 6 months ago
  68. 3776f5b [fpga] Add a clock buffer to the JTAG clock obtained from pinmux/padring by Pirmin Vogel · 4 years, 6 months ago
  69. 7169f95 [fpga] Correct port type for clock and reset, add proper buffers by Pirmin Vogel · 4 years, 6 months ago
  70. 8520647 [fpga] Reduce the main system clock frequency to 10 MHz by Pirmin Vogel · 4 years, 6 months ago
  71. bf7659c [sw/device/examples] Fix Missing Conditional in CHECK by Pirmin Vogel · 4 years, 6 months ago
  72. 4f405cf [chip dv] Remove `sw_test_timeout_ns` for RV timer test by Srikrishna Iyer · 4 years, 6 months ago
  73. 0251239 [chip dv] Fix for RV timer test by Srikrishna Iyer · 4 years, 6 months ago
  74. e81ab75 [lc_ctrl] Add initial markdown shell and hjson by Michael Schaffner · 4 years, 6 months ago
  75. da72e74 [otp_ctrl] Implement KDI by Michael Schaffner · 4 years, 6 months ago
  76. f058a6d [otp_ctrl] Provision power sequencing signals by Michael Schaffner · 4 years, 6 months ago
  77. 03be548 [flash_ctrl] Revive individual regwen's by Timothy Chen · 4 years, 6 months ago
  78. d229206 [reggen] Minor updates to reggen tool by Timothy Chen · 4 years, 6 months ago
  79. 92b46e3 [dv/common] Clean up old makefile flow by Weicai Yang · 4 years, 6 months ago
  80. 1267bd1 [bootstrap] Fix Missing Conditional in CHECK by Sam Elliott · 4 years, 6 months ago
  81. 4df2cef [otp] disable prim_arbiter_tree stable assertion by Cindy Chen · 4 years, 6 months ago
  82. f609628 [rstmgr] update rstmgr header generation by Timothy Chen · 4 years, 6 months ago
  83. 55405b4 [kmac] Revise SHA3 Pad FPV test to match the signal by Eunchan Kim · 4 years, 6 months ago
  84. 31ffc1d [otbn] Fix possible overflow in BN.SUBM by Rupert Swarbrick · 4 years, 6 months ago
  85. 342e0d7 [otbn] ISS testcase for BN.LID by Rupert Swarbrick · 4 years, 6 months ago
  86. 9ea7ad4 [otbn] Fix BN.LID / BN.SID in ISS by Rupert Swarbrick · 4 years, 6 months ago
  87. 2f872b9 [otbn] Add simple ISS testing infrastructure by Rupert Swarbrick · 4 years, 6 months ago
  88. e24346c [otbn] Add some convenience commands to stepped.py by Rupert Swarbrick · 4 years, 6 months ago
  89. 840e329 [otbn] Fix rounding in bn.addm in ISS by Rupert Swarbrick · 4 years, 6 months ago
  90. cfd6d41 [entropy_src/rtl] review round2 changes by Mark Branstad · 4 years, 6 months ago
  91. e42ec18 [otp_ctrl] Update all FSMs to use prim_flop for the state by Michael Schaffner · 4 years, 6 months ago
  92. 9ccd775 [prim_xilinx_flop] Add a Xilinx version with keep attribute by Michael Schaffner · 4 years, 6 months ago
  93. 924abaa [prim/util] Update sparse-fsm-encode and include FSM template by Michael Schaffner · 4 years, 6 months ago
  94. 2c3f747 [kmac] Generate Register RTL by Eunchan Kim · 4 years, 6 months ago
  95. bca2c19 [kmac] Add shared secret key by Eunchan Kim · 4 years, 6 months ago
  96. 3ee47a6 [doc/security] Add Device Life Cycle Specification by Miguel Osorio · 4 years, 8 months ago
  97. 455afcb [clkmgr] minor template and hjson updates. by Timothy Chen · 4 years, 6 months ago
  98. ba1c93d [top] Auto generate files by Timothy Chen · 4 years, 6 months ago
  99. c8f3004 [clkmgr] updates to support clkmgr idle connections by Timothy Chen · 4 years, 6 months ago
  100. 3ef0897 [alert_handler/doc] Add crashdump struct definition to docs by Michael Schaffner · 4 years, 6 months ago